Thomas & Betts Sta-Kon® Sta-Org(TM) Terminal and Splice Organizer Kit Stores Six Popular Components in Drawer Case



MEMPHIS, Tenn. - Nov. 10, 2005 - Electrical contractors now have the six most commonly used Sta-Kon® terminals and splices available in the Sta-Kon Sta-Org(TM) Terminal and Splice Organizer Kit, a lightweight, durable nylon drawer case. Each of the kit's six clear, lidded canisters contains a popular Sta-Kon terminal or splice.

Each kit contains 20 each of 12-10 AWG and 25 each of 18-14 AWG vinyl ring terminals, 15 each of 12-10 AWG and 25 each of 18-14 AWG vinyl butt splices, and 20 each of 12-10 AWG and 25 each of 18-14 vinyl fork terminals. At 6 1/2 inches high and three inches in diameter, the Sta-Org Terminal and Splice Organizer Kit fits easily into a tool box. The kit also includes hardware to mount it on a bench. The contractor can remove the canisters easily to refill them when empty.

"We have organized the most popular terminals and splices in one easy-to-locate case," said Dan Vega, product manager for Thomas & Betts' Industrial Products Group. "Most contractors and installers use these six types of terminals and splices, but usually don't use large quantities in one day. At the end of the day, they can refill each canister for the next day's work."

Corporate Overview
Thomas & Betts Corporation (NYSE: TNB) is a leading designer and manufacturer of electrical connectors and components used in industrial, commercial, communications and utility markets. The company is also a leading producer of commercial heating units and highly engineered steel structures used, among other things, for utility transmission. Headquartered in Memphis, Tenn., the company has manufacturing, distribution and office facilities worldwide. In 2004, the company reported sales of $1.5 billion.
